Add 98/8 and 1/20
1st number: 12 2/8, 2nd number: 1/20
98/8 + 1/20 is 123/10.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 20 is 40
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 40 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 5 = 40,
98/8 = 98 × 5/8 × 5 = 490/40 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 2 = 40,
1/20 = 1 × 2/20 × 2 = 2/40 - Add the two like fractions:
490/40 + 2/40 = 490 + 2/40 = 492/40 - 492/40 simplified gives 123/10
- So, 98/8 + 1/20 = 123/10
